As the global population continues to rise and more people migrate toward urban centers, cities face mounting pressure to accommodate growth while preserving environmental integrity and ensuring a high quality of life. This challenge has brought sustainable urban planning to the forefront of city development strategies worldwide. At its core, sustainable urban planning seeks to create communities that meet today’s needs without compromising the ability of future generations to meet theirs. It integrates environmental responsibility, economic viability, and social equity into the design and management of urban spaces.
One of the primary goals of sustainable urban planning is to reduce a city's ecological footprint. This involves rethinking how land is used, how transportation systems are structured, and how energy is consumed. For example, cities like Copenhagen and Amsterdam have become global models by prioritizing cycling infrastructure, reducing car dependency, and investing heavily in renewable energy sources. These initiatives not only lower greenhouse gas emissions but also improve public health and reduce traffic congestion—key benefits for any growing metropolis.
A critical component of this approach is compact, mixed-use development. Instead of sprawling suburbs that require long commutes, sustainable urban planning encourages higher-density neighborhoods where homes, workplaces, schools, and retail are within walking or biking distance. Portland, Oregon, exemplifies this model through its urban growth boundary, which limits outward expansion and promotes infill development. By doing so, the city preserves surrounding farmland and natural areas while making efficient use of existing infrastructure.
Transportation remains one of the most significant challenges—and opportunities—in sustainable urban planning. In many developing cities, rapid motorization leads to air pollution, traffic gridlock, and increased carbon emissions. However, forward-thinking cities are adopting integrated transit solutions. Curitiba, Brazil, pioneered the Bus Rapid Transit (BRT) system in the 1970s, offering fast, reliable, and affordable public transport that serves millions daily. Today, BRT systems inspired by Curitiba operate in over 160 cities globally, proving that cost-effective mass transit can be both scalable and sustainable.
Another essential aspect of sustainable urban planning is green infrastructure. This includes parks, green roofs, urban forests, and permeable surfaces that manage stormwater, reduce heat island effects, and enhance biodiversity. Singapore’s “City in a Garden” vision is a prime example. The city-state has incorporated vertical gardens, rooftop greenery, and extensive park connectors into its urban fabric. These features not only beautify the city but also contribute to climate resilience by cooling urban areas and absorbing rainfall during heavy storms.
Water management is another area where sustainable urban planning makes a tangible difference. Traditional drainage systems often lead to flooding and water pollution, especially during extreme weather events. Sustainable alternatives, such as bioswales and rain gardens, mimic natural processes to filter and slow down runoff. Philadelphia’s Green City, Clean Waters program has invested over $2 billion in green stormwater infrastructure, significantly reducing combined sewer overflows and improving local water quality.
Energy efficiency in buildings is equally vital. Buildings account for nearly 40% of global energy-related carbon emissions. Sustainable urban planning addresses this by promoting green building standards like LEED (Leadership in Energy and Environmental Design) and Passive House certification. Cities like Vancouver have mandated that all new buildings be carbon-neutral by 2030, driving innovation in insulation, heating systems, and renewable energy integration.
Social equity must also be central to any discussion of sustainable urban planning. Without inclusive policies, sustainability efforts risk benefiting only wealthier populations while displacing low-income residents through gentrification. In Medellín, Colombia, urban planners tackled inequality by integrating marginalized hillside communities into the city’s formal network. Cable cars and escalators were installed to connect isolated neighborhoods to the metro system, while new libraries, parks, and community centers were built to foster social inclusion. This holistic approach transformed once-violent areas into vibrant, connected communities.
Despite these successes, challenges remain. Funding constraints, political resistance, and fragmented governance often hinder progress. Moreover, each city faces unique geographic, cultural, and economic conditions that require tailored solutions rather than one-size-fits-all models. Yet, the principles of sustainable urban planning—efficiency, resilience, inclusivity, and environmental stewardship—offer a universal framework for action.
Technology also plays an increasing role. Smart city tools, such as real-time traffic monitoring, energy-efficient street lighting, and data-driven waste management, enhance the effectiveness of sustainable urban planning. Barcelona, for instance, uses sensor networks to optimize irrigation in public parks and manage parking availability, reducing resource waste and improving citizen convenience.
Public engagement is another cornerstone. Successful sustainable urban planning depends on collaboration between governments, private developers, and citizens. Participatory design processes ensure that community voices are heard and that plans reflect local needs and values. In Freiburg, Germany, residents played a key role in shaping the Vauban district, now celebrated as a model eco-neighborhood with car-free streets, solar-powered homes, and strong community ties.
